SDK
PARTICIPANTS Software developers
System engineers
PREREQUISITES Working knowledge of C language
Experience in embedded software would be helpful
MODULE FOCUS The module enables students to:
Choose the best design according to Telium architecture and framework
Write a full application: using the tools provided by Telium Development Suite.
Discover programming interfaces and Terminal Manager capabilities.
MODULE CONTENT Telium hardware and software architecture
Software development stages and tools:
‐ IngeDev ‐ Local Loading Tool (LLT) ‐ Software Signature Tool
‐ Remote debugger
OS APIS :
‐ Keyboard display and printer management
‐ Magnetic card management
‐ Chip card management (ISO, 7816/EMV level 1 interface, synchronous card driver)
‐ Firewalls and secured memory management
‐ DLL management
‐ File management:
‐ Inter Application Communication
‐ Real time functions
Security:
‐ Principle, benefits and constraints ‐ Security DLL
Manager:
‐ Graphic library ‐ Multi application management
‐ Manager services
‐ Application selection mechanism
‐ Manager customization Fast development items:
‐ Font tool ‐ Message tool
‐ LinkLayer ‐ Added Value Library ‐ USB Key loading
WORKSHOPS The module involves several tutorials to maximize knowledge acquisition. Students will have the opportunity to implement and run a training application on one real terminal, providing a concrete illustration of the themes tackled and associated tools.
MODULE REQUIREMENTS Students are asked to bring their own laptop
for hands‐on learning
Local administrator rights on the PC are obligatory
This FOUR‐day module is intended for software developers looking to develop payment applications on Telium terminals using the Ingenico Telium Development Suite. It is the entry point to companies wishing to deploy payment solutions, take full benefit of Ingenico hardware capabilities and extend their offer to complementary value added services. TELIUM Campus full training program
SDK (4 days) How to develop on TELIUM terminals
EMV(1 day) Understand
EMVco specifications
ISO8583 (1 day)
Implement banking host
protocol
CLESS Loyalty (1 day)
Manage MIFARE and ISO14443 Cless card
CLESS Payment (1 day)
Develop PayPass/ PayWave/VisaWave applications
SDK update (1 day) Remain up to date with latest features
(colour, development tools)
Easy Path to EMV (1 day)
Develop EMV card processing applications
BIO (1 day)
Develop on Biometric terminals
Unattended (1 day)
Develop on Unattended terminals
GOAL (2 days) Develop
applications on colour terminals
iPA (1 day)
Develop on WinCe enabled devices
iSMP (1 day)
Provide payment from iPhone/iPod
